Transaction 16d21a7fa659351813dc28b637326fbb1898887e36531de4299e3aee0524bf52

1 Input
2 Outputs
  • 16d21a7fa659351813dc28b637326fbb1898887e36531de4299e3aee0524bf52:0
  • value  9128733
    address  38WVTCe2SF7E6FUro3Hr3uSmsMT9arALN6
  • 16d21a7fa659351813dc28b637326fbb1898887e36531de4299e3aee0524bf52:1
  • value  1425850249
    address  15cBTD7qUtVFoZ9ceaaJg73J3a2rFGU9M2